During the Tiananmen Square protest, Xi Jinping served as Communist Party Secretary at Ningde, Fujian.
A group of students frm Wenzhou rode buses painted w slogans tried to enter Fujian. Xi ordered to stop buses at the border, washed off slogans, and sent students back to school. Xi also visited local schools to talk w students and faculties.
After June 4th, Xi gave orders to local Public Security Bureaus (PSB) “与党中央保持高度一致,坚决听从党中央指挥”, “缩小打击面、扩大教育面,不搞人人过关,不要造成人人自危” "keep in sync w Party Central in Beijing...limit number of people to persecute, broaden number of people to educate. Don't investigate everyone. Don't make everyone afraid."
Xi's specific instruction for local PSB was “多做得人心的事情,让人民满意” "Do more to gain public support"
